The 10 best homestays in Locarno, Switzerland | Booking.com
Skip to main content

Homestays in Locarno

Find the homestays that appeal to you the most

The best homestays in Locarno

Check out our pick of great homestays in Locarno

Filter by:

Review score

Villa by @ Home Hotel Locarno

Muralto, Locarno

Featuring a garden and views of mountain, Villa by @ Home Hotel Locarno is a guest house situated in a historic building in Locarno, 1.2 km from Piazza Grande Locarno.

N
Nigel
From
United Kingdom
This classic Italianate villa was really beautifully restored, very comfortable and with excellent amenities. The modern kitchen was very useful - apparently shared but we saw no one else! Great views from the room and huge wonderful balcony/terrace. Handy for the railway and buses. We loved it!
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 197 reviews
Price from
US$186.14
1 night, 2 adults

Osteria La Riva

Minusio, Locarno

Situated in Locarno, 1.9 km from Piazza Grande Locarno and 6.8 km from Golfclub Patriziale Ascona, Osteria La Riva features a restaurant and lake views.

D
Desis
From
Germany
Just AMAZING. The room had everything you need. It was very comfortable with a very big TV, with Tea making possibilities, minibar. The bed was very comfortable. We had a small balcony looking at the lake. Having breakfast in the morning and enjoying your coffee directly on the lake. It was like a dream. The personel was very friendly and helpful and made everything possible to have a great stay there. We even got a bottle of wine as a small present when we were leaving. Parking space is organised and near by and for free. Internet was working perfectly. The city center was 20 min walking distance. There was a delicious restaurant just under the room. (which can be a bit loud for some people. for us it was not an issue). THANK YOU FOR THE GREAT STAY. We will come back :)
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 141 reviews
Price from
US$186.27
1 night, 2 adults

Palazzo Canetti Locarno - Piazza Grande - Suites & Rooms - Easy Self Check-In

Locarno

Located in Locarno, 200 metres from Piazza Grande Locarno, Palazzo Canetti Locarno - Piazza Grande - Suites & Rooms - Easy Self Check-In provides air-conditioned rooms with free WiFi and express...

D
Diana
From
Slovakia
Nice and clean room with lovely decorations. Central location. The personnel working at the hotel and at the restaurant were very kind and helpful. Highly recommend ! Grazie mille a presto!
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 328 reviews
Price from
US$167.64
1 night, 2 adults

Be easy In Selva

Locarno

Featuring city views, Be easy In Selva offers accommodation with terrace, around 1.2 km from Piazza Grande Locarno. Guests staying at this guest house have access to a balcony.

J
Jan
From
Switzerland
We really enjoyed our stay in Locarno. The host was very helpful and very kind. The room had everything we needed - nice and comfortable bed with very smooth bed sheets, little terrace and even an AC for the hot summer evenings. Furthermore the high-tech shower was a cool feature 👍 only the distance from the city centre and the the train station is a little disadvantage, but there are many buses going regularly in all directions from a stop close by.
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 161 reviews
Price from
US$212.96
1 night, 2 adults

Ampie camere Locarno

Locarno

Offering a garden and quiet street view, Ampie camere Locarno is situated in Locarno, 1.1 km from Piazza Grande Locarno and 3.9 km from Golfclub Patriziale Ascona.

Scored out of 10, guest rating 7.0
Good - What previous guests thought, 18 reviews
Price from
US$154.23
1 night, 2 adults

Hotel Garni Morettina

Brissago (Near Locarno)

Garni Morettina is a family-run hotel, located in the centre of Brissago, a 2-minute walk away from Lake Maggiore. Every room has a terrace or a balcony with lake view.

D
Denise
From
United States
Breakfast was great free parking at the front door was awesome
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 487 reviews
Price from
US$222.28
1 night, 2 adults

Affitta camere Locarno

Minusio (Near Locarno)

Affitta camere Locarno features a hot tub and a fitness room, as well as air-conditioned accommodation in Minusio, 1.6 km from Piazza Grande Locarno.

S
Sergiu
From
Romania
Attention to detail was next level!
Scored out of 10, guest rating 9.1
Superb - What previous guests thought, 12 reviews
Price from
US$147.77
1 night, 2 adults

Casa Diana Ticino

Cugnasco (Near Locarno)

Offering mountain views, Casa Diana Ticino is an accommodation situated in Cugnasco, 11 km from Piazza Grande Locarno and 16 km from Golfclub Patriziale Ascona.

A
Anna
From
Switzerland
Everything was amazing! Very friendly host, comfortable atmosphere and very nice place to stay! Recommend it with my heart!
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 14 reviews
Price from
US$80.72
1 night, 2 adults

Garni Elisabetta

Gordola (Near Locarno)

Situated in Gordola, Garni Elisabetta features accommodation with private pool, free WiFi and free private parking for guests who drive.

D
Daniel
From
Switzerland
The nice outdoor pool.Free parking space just in front of the hotel
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 271 reviews
Price from
US$145.29
1 night, 2 adults

Rustici Maggia

Aurigeno (Near Locarno)

Located in Aurigeno, Rustici Maggia is a historic guest house that provides free WiFi, and guests can enjoy a garden and a terrace.

I
Izabella
From
Netherlands
Beautiful location, super cute little traditional style houses. We stayed only 1 night but I wish it was few more. The check-in/ out was easy and the house was perfectly clean.
Scored out of 10, guest rating 8.6
Fabulous - What previous guests thought, 609 reviews
Price from
US$109.41
1 night, 2 adults
All homestays in Locarno

Looking for a homestay?

Travellers on a budget looking to experience a place like a local will enjoy homestays. This simple accommodation is in a private home, where the host also lives. All facilities are shared and in most cases breakfast is included.

Most booked homestays in Locarno and surroundings in the past month

See all

Great access to the city centre. Check these homestays in Locarno and nearby

  • Scored out of 10, guest rating 8.5
    Very good - What previous guests thought, 8 reviews

    Situated 200 metres from Piazza Grande Locarno, 5 km from Golfclub Patriziale Ascona and 40 km from Lugano Station, Borghese Rooms - Città Vecchia Locarno features accommodation set in Locarno.

  • Scored out of 10, guest rating 8.9
    Fabulous - What previous guests thought, 86 reviews

    Situated in Locarno, 500 metres from Piazza Grande Locarno and 4.7 km from Golfclub Patriziale Ascona, 1912 - Blue Room - old town features accommodation with free WiFi in a historic building.

    From US$124.18 per night
  •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 197 reviews

    Featuring a garden and views of mountain, Villa by @ Home Hotel Locarno is a guest house situated in a historic building in Locarno, 1.2 km from Piazza Grande Locarno.

  • Scored out of 10, guest rating 9.1
    Superb - What previous guests thought, 62 reviews

    Locarno: camera indipendente in zona residenziale, a property with a garden, is set in Locarno, 3.5 km from Golfclub Patriziale Ascona, 41 km from Lugano Station, as well as 43 km from Exhibition...

  • Scored out of 10, guest rating 7.5
    Good - What previous guests thought, 3,126 reviews

    Set within 2.9 km of Piazza Grande Locarno and 7.5 km of Golfclub Patriziale Ascona, E-Rooms Minusio features rooms with air conditioning and a private bathroom in Locarno.

    From US$123.76 per night

Enjoy breakfast in Locarno and nearby

  • Scored out of 10, guest rating 9.4
    Superb - What previous guests thought, 93 reviews

    Casa Vignole-Badasci is situated in Orselina, 2 km from Piazza Grande Locarno, and features a terrace, garden, and free WiFi. With garden views, this accommodation provides a balcony.

  • Scored out of 10, guest rating 9.1
    Superb - What previous guests thought, 12 reviews

    Affitta camere Locarno features a hot tub and a fitness room, as well as air-conditioned accommodation in Minusio, 1.6 km from Piazza Grande Locarno.

  • Villa Olevano

    Ascona
    Breakfast options
    Scored out of 10, guest rating 7.8
    Good - What previous guests thought, 62 reviews

    Villa Olevano, a property with free bikes and a terrace, is located in Ascona, 1.5 km from Golfclub Patriziale Ascona, 3.1 km from Piazza Grande Locarno, as well as 41 km from Lugano Station.

    From US$185.02 per night
  • Scored out of 10, guest rating 8.5
    Very good - What previous guests thought, 38 reviews

    A good location for a hassle-free holiday in Ascona, Suite Stays by Hotel La Perla is a guest house surrounded by views of the mountain.

  • Scored out of 10, guest rating 9.5
    Exceptional - What previous guests thought, 11 reviews

    Casa celeste, stanza in appartamento condiviso is a recently renovated homestay in Minusio, where guests can make the most of its garden and terrace.

  • Scored out of 10, guest rating 9.0
    Superb - What previous guests thought, 43 reviews

    Featuring a garden and views of mountain, Affittacamere Casa Archi is a guest house situated in a historic building in Losone, 4 km from Golfclub Patriziale Ascona.

  • Scored out of 10, guest rating 8.0
    Very good - What previous guests thought, 2 reviews

    Located in Brione sopra Minusio and only 5.8 km from Piazza Grande Locarno, CHIVA SUN well-being Gästesuite provides accommodation with lake views, free WiFi and free private parking.

  • Garni Elena

    Losone
    Breakfast options
    Scored out of 10, guest rating 8.8
    Fabulous - What previous guests thought, 270 reviews

    The Garni Elena is a cosy, family-run hotel in a quiet location outside the village centre of Losone, only 5 minutes walking distance from the 18-hole golf course Gerre.

    From US$223.52 per night

Save money on homestays in Locarno and nearby – budget options available

  • Rustici Maggia

    Aurigeno
    Budget options available
    Scored out of 10, guest rating 8.6
    Fabulous - What previous guests thought, 609 reviews

    Located in Aurigeno, Rustici Maggia is a historic guest house that provides free WiFi, and guests can enjoy a garden and a terrace.

    From US$97.12 per night
  • Casa Diana Ticino

    Cugnasco
    Budget options available
    Scored out of 10, guest rating 9.3
    Superb - What previous guests thought, 14 reviews

    Offering mountain views, Casa Diana Ticino is an accommodation situated in Cugnasco, 11 km from Piazza Grande Locarno and 16 km from Golfclub Patriziale Ascona.

    From US$127.90 per night
  • Sansoucis

    Tegna
    Budget options available
    Scored out of 10, guest rating 9.3
    Superb - What previous guests thought, 9 reviews

    Sansoucis, a property with a garden, is located in Tegna, 7.2 km from Golfclub Patriziale Ascona, 45 km from Lugano Station, as well as 47 km from Exhibition Center Lugano.

  • Ca da la nona

    Cavigliano
    Budget options available
    Scored out of 10, guest rating 9.2
    Superb - What previous guests thought, 41 reviews

    Situated in Cavigliano in the Canton of Ticino region, Ca da la nona has a terrace and inner courtyard views. Featuring mountain and garden views, this guest house also comes with free WiFi.

  • Residenza La Serenata

    Cavigliano
    Budget options available
    Scored out of 10, guest rating 7.5
    Good - What previous guests thought, 27 reviews

    Located in Cavigliano within 7.8 km of Piazza Grande Locarno and 8.9 km of Golfclub Patriziale Ascona, Residenza La Serenata provides rooms with free WiFi. The guest house features family rooms.

  • Scored out of 10, guest rating 9.4
    Superb - What previous guests thought, 87 reviews

    Boasting a shared lounge and views of mountain, Guesthouse "Castello del Nucleo" is a guest house set in a historic building in Intragna, 9.3 km from Golfclub Patriziale Ascona.

  • Hotel Garni Morettina

    Brissago
    Budget options available
    Scored out of 10, guest rating 9.3
    Superb - What previous guests thought, 487 reviews

    Garni Morettina is a family-run hotel, located in the centre of Brissago, a 2-minute walk away from Lake Maggiore. Every room has a terrace or a balcony with lake view.

FAQ about homestays in Locarno

Homestays that guests love in Locarno

See all
  • Scored out of 10, guest rating 9.1
    Superb - What previous guests thought, 62 reviews
    Nanda and her husband are such lovely hosts! They gave us tips on what to do around and they were so kind and helpful. The room is very cozy and comfortable. You have for yourself a little garden with a table and two chairs, a little heaven! The location is between Locarno and Ascona. It's perfect if you wanna visit both. Highly recommend this!
    Guest review by
    Sabrina
    Group